How to Measure To Determine Correct Firestone Lift Spacers for Ride-Rite Kit on 2018 Nissan Frontier  

Question:

I just purchased part # F2558. I have a 1.5inch add a leaf in the rear suspension and 5100s in the front adding 1.5. Do I need spacers or airbag cradles to make the airbags work on my vehicle? Thank you!

0

Expert Reply:

To determine if lift spacers are needed to install the Firestone Ride-Rite Air Helper Springs # F2558 on your 2018 Nissan Frontier SV 4x4, you'll need to measure the distance between the top and bottom mounting brackets (see photo). Make sure your truck has all four wheels on ground or is up on jack stands and there is no load on the bed. You will then select the right spacer using the following measurements:

6.5" - 7.5" distance between brackets - use 1.25" lift spacer # F2536

7.5" - 8.5" distance between brackets - use 2" lift spacer # F2366

8.5" - 9.5" distance between brackets - use lift 3" spacer # F2367

9.5" - 10.5" distance between brackets - use 4" lift spacer # F2370

11.5" - 12.5" distance between brackets - use 6" lift spacer # F2374

Please note that a the number of inches on your lift is not equal to the number of inches on your spacer. For example, a six inch lift does not mean you need a six inch lift spacer. Airbag cradles are not required for your vehicle, but if installed, they would provide more suspension movement, specifically beneficial for off-road use.
